Nevada
Nevada has long been known as a state for making your fortune quickly. In the mid-nineteenth century, the Comstock Lode was discovered – an incredibly rich vein of gold and silver. Today visitors try to make their fortunes at the gaming tables. The most famous gambling city in the U.S. is Las Vegas, Nevada although many other cities in this state offer legal gambling, including many resorts that also offer exceptional skiing.
Tourism is the biggest industry in Nevada, with Las Vegas' gambling, quickie weddings and divorces and legalized prostitution all contributing to the glittery appeal. Not to worry – all of these industries are strictly regulated and controlled, which is why Las Vegas remains a popular family destination as well, with great shows and activities for people of all ages.
In the past, silver and gold mining have been important to the economy, but this has fluctuated more and more in recent years and isn't as strong a contributor as it was at the turn of the last century. Cattle ranching is also important, although much of the grazing lands are state owned.
Outdoor Attractions
The mountains of Nevada are breath-taking. Locations like Lake Tahoe and Reno offer a variety of entertainment, gambling and some of the best skiing in the United States. These upscale resorts draw new residents every year who settle in Nevada apartments so that they can combine work and recreation in the clear mountain air.
On the other side of the state, the Mojave Desert is one rich with wildlife and cacti, drawing visitors who enjoy the harsh climate and wild beauty. Man-made attractions like the Hoover Dam also draw lots of visitors. One of the more unusual offerings is the Bootleg Canyon Mountain Bike Park, one of the world’s most famous mountain bike trails, located near Boulder City, Nevada.
Colleges and Universities
Nevada's System of Higher Education oversees all state funded schools, including seven universities (two of which have doctoral programs), four community colleges, a state college and the Desert Research Institute. The Desert Research Institute is a leader in environmental research of all types.
